html,body {
	margin: 0px;
	padding: 0px;
}
body {
	/*text-align: center;*/
	margin: 0 auto;	 
	font-family: arial;	
	font-size: 12px;
	color: #ffffff;
	background-color:#ffffff;
	
}
* {
	margin: 0px;
	padding: 0px;
	border: 0;
}

a:link
{
	color: #ffffff;
	text-decoration:none;
}
a:hover
{
	color: #ffffff;
	text-decoration:none;
}
a:active
{
	color: #ffffff;
	text-decoration:none;
}
a:visited
{
	color: #ffffff;
	text-decoration:none;
}

.clear_both {
 	clear: both;	
}

#container {
	width: 1024px;
	margin: 0 auto;
	margin-top: 24px;
	padding-bottom: 40px;
	background-color: #3f7ddb;
}
#menu
{
	width: 100%;
	height: 150px;
	background-color: #0e54bd;
}
#contenuto_home
{
	width: 100%;
	height: 620px;
	
	text-align: center;
	background-color: #3f7ddb;
}
#contenuto
{
	width: 100%;
	height: 620px;
	background-color: #3f7ddb;
}

#testo
{
	/*alto destra basso sinistra*/
	float: left;
	margin: 32px 32px 0px 128px;
	
}

#menu_sx
{
	/*alto destra basso sinistra*/
	margin: 32px 0px 0px 32px;
	width: 200px;
	
	float: left;
	font-size: 16px;
	line-height: 24px;
	font-weight: bold;
}

#menu_sx a:hover
{
	color: #cccccc;
}

#menu_sx a.selezionato
{
	color: #cccccc;
}

#testo_dx
{
	/*alto destra basso sinistra*/
	margin: 32px 32px 0px 32px;
	width: 720px;
	float: left;
	
}

.float_left
{
	float: left;
}

a.link_home
{
	float: left;
	display: block; 
	width: 61px;
	height: 25px;
	background-image: url('../img/Home.gif');
	background-position: top;
}

a.link_home:hover
{
	float: left;
	display: block; 
	width: 61px;
	height: 25px;
	background-image: url('../img/Home.gif');
	background-position: bottom;
}

a.link_curriculum
{
	float: left;
	display: block; 
	width: 104px;
	height: 25px;
	background-image: url('../img/Curriculum.gif');
	background-position: top;
}

a.link_curriculum:hover
{
	float: left;
	display: block; 
	width: 104px;
	height: 25px;
	background-image: url('../img/Curriculum.gif');
	background-position: bottom;
}

a.link_portfolio
{
	float: left;
	display: block; 
	width: 82px;
	height: 25px;
	background-image: url('../img/Portfolio.gif');
	background-position: top;
}

a.link_portfolio:hover
{
	float: left;
	display: block; 
	width: 82px;
	height: 25px;
	background-image: url('../img/Portfolio.gif');
	background-position: bottom;
}

a.link_contact
{
	float: left;
	display: block; 
	width: 82px;
	height: 25px;
	background-image: url('../img/Contact.gif');
	background-position: top;
}

a.link_contact:hover
{
	float: left;
	display: block; 
	width: 82px;
	height: 25px;
	background-image: url('../img/Contact.gif');
	background-position: bottom;
}

a.selezionato
{
	background-position: bottom;
}

 #contenuto_senza_altezza
{
	width: 100%;
	height: 620px;
	overflow-y: scroll;

	background-color: #3f7ddb;
}



/*
.link_home
{
	display: block; 
	width: 61px;
	height: 25px;
	background-color: #aaaaaa;
	background-image: url('../img/Home.gif') top;
}
*/                           